2. Mitigation of Pressure Pulsations in Axial turbine draft tube with jet injection or solid rod protrusion: A Numerical investigation
Sammanfattning : The introduction of intermittent renewable energy sources, such as wind and solar power, to the power grid, demands some hydraulic turbines to operate at unfavorable operating conditions not initially designed for. Strong swirl develops at loads below the best efficiency point, (BEP) due to angle mismatch between the guide vanes and the fixed runner blades typical for Francis and Propeller turbines. LÄS MER
